Weather in August

August, the last month of the summer in Perryville, is another tropical month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 69.4°F (20.8°C) and an average high of 90.9°F (32.7°C).

Temperature

August brings an average high-temperature of a still tropical 90.9°F (32.7°C), showing a slight difference from July's 91.9°F (33.3°C). Throughout August, Perryville experiences a low-temperature average of 69.4°F (20.8°C).

Heat index

The heat index for August is evaluated at a blisteringly hot 111.2°F (44°C). Be on the lookout: Heat cramps and heat exhaustion are anticipated. Continued exertion can result in heatstroke.
In reference to the heat index, it's for places in shade and with a slight wind. Heat index values may be hiked up by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ees under direct sunshine.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'feels like', is a single figure representing how weather conditions feel when combining temperature and humidity. One's perception of weather can be shaped by other factors, involving metabolic differences, pregnancy, and physical exertion. In direct sunlight, the heat's impact can be heightened, potentially leading to an increase in the heat index by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are extremely significant for babies and toddlers. Young individuals usually face greater risks than adults as their sweat production is less. Also, their larger skin surface relative to their small bodies and the high heat generation due to their activity contributes to their vulnerability.
The innate cooling system of the human body revolves around perspiration, with the evaporation of sweat being central to this process. Increased relative humidity interferes with body cooling by slowing the rate of evaporation, resulting in a slower body cooling rate and a heightened feeling of heat. Heat-related disorders may develop if heat gain in the body overshadows its cooling capacity, leading to elevated temperatures.

Humidity

In August, the average relative humidity is 73%.

Rainfall

In Perryville, Arkansas, in August, during 15.1 rainfall days, 2.6" (66m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. In Perryville, during the entire year, the rain falls for 153.8 days and collects up to 36.18" (919mm) of precipitation.

UV index

In August, the average daily maximum UV index is 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high threat to health from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 6 in August translates into the following instructions:
Implement precautions and maintain sun safety methods. Avoidance of sunburn is demanded. Avoid direct exposure to the Sun between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ation, noting that objects like parasols or canopies might not offer complete sun protection. Using UVA and UVB-protective sunglasses and sun-protective clothing is effective against UV radiation.
